Output 05edd18093bb67ee93bf016c7fb83d32907c9ee2d99818021e05390cac45023f:8

value
21654217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5499bd0f1753c8fd2a7a31647c77dab9198ea9d4 OP_EQUAL
address
MFcVAUy2xYLNxY8tYrGDR7qaVnSNENUEFA
transaction
05edd18093bb67ee93bf016c7fb83d32907c9ee2d99818021e05390cac45023f
spent
true